The problem with playing Patterson at right-back & Newby wide right midfield is that you then have two men effectively wanting to do the same job. Patterson has the usual curse of the Alty full-back; he appears neither to like nor to be particularly good at defending. Since time immemorial our full-backs have been frustrated wingers! I would have Heathcote at no. 2 as the best defensive right-sided option, & the same consideration leads me to favour McWilliams over Brownhill (just) at no. 3; Newby probably just shades it as no. 7 for me ahead of Patterson. I haven't seen enough of Taylor to give any sort of meaningful opinion, but if Richman is fit I would like to see him paired with Gary Jones in the centre of midfield. If Miller is fit (which I rather doubt) I'd have him playing behind the central striker; if he isn't, then Lawrie can fill that role. Owens as central striker looks to me like Hobson with a bit more heart, but the same limitations - but he's probably the most viable option available at the moment. Patterson, Reeves, Taylor, Lawrie or Brownhill & Dawber would be a reasonable subs bench. McDonald can safely be sent to pasture on Farmer Pace's field in my view; Cain may be better off getting game time at Prescot for now.
